Ordinals
beta
Address bc1prm3t0r7mz5he2k70nep6pww2a69xzc8wgu2xjz2d85lpw8gkgzuqagr7tz
sat balance
649836
runes balances
outputs
84dea846aee9c1ae5ebb430eab39deb866ae0c930696a4fb8dc3fd8577514308:0